Buying Guide for Thin Wall Lug Nut Socket
Understanding What a Thin Wall Lug Nut Socket Is
When I first started working on my car, I realized that a standard socket wouldn’t fit certain lug nuts, especially those recessed deep within the wheel. That’s when I learned about thin wall lug nut sockets. These sockets have slimmer walls compared to regular ones, allowing them to reach lug nuts that are hard to access due to wheel design or aftermarket rims.
Why I Needed a Thin Wall Lug Nut Socket
My wheels have a narrow space between the lug nut and the wheel itself. Using a regular socket led to slipping or incomplete engagement, which can damage the lug nuts or make removal difficult. A thin wall socket fits snugly without interfering with the wheel, making my job easier and safer.
Key Features I Looked For
When choosing a thin wall lug nut socket, I focused on several important features:
- Material Quality: I wanted a socket made from high-strength steel or chrome vanadium to ensure durability and resistance to wear.
- Size Compatibility: It’s crucial to know the exact lug nut sizes I’d be working with. These sockets come in both metric and SAE sizes, so I made sure to get the right ones.
- Drive Size: I checked whether my wrench or impact driver was 1/2-inch or 3/8-inch drive and matched the socket accordingly.
- Depth of the Socket: A deeper socket was necessary for lug nuts that are recessed further into the wheel.
- Finish: A corrosion-resistant finish like chrome plating helps keep the socket looking good and functioning well over time.
Considerations About Use
I also thought about how I would be using the socket. For occasional tire changes, a basic thin wall socket suffices. But if I planned to use an impact wrench frequently, I made sure to get sockets rated for impact use to avoid cracking or damage.
Additional Tips From My Experience
- Always measure your lug nuts before buying to avoid getting the wrong size.
- If you have aftermarket wheels or locking lug nuts, check if you need special sockets or adapters.
- Look for sets that include multiple sizes if you work on different vehicles.
- Make sure your socket fits your wrench or impact driver perfectly to prevent rounding off lug nuts.
